equinoy
707195b8c5 fix: guard PartitionPresent getter against null sensor feedback
EssentialsPartitionController.PartitionPresent threw a NullReferenceException in Auto mode when the partition sensor's PartitionPresentFeedback was not yet initialized, breaking combiner fullStatus serialization to MC clients. Fall back to the last-known _partitionPresent value instead of dereferencing a null sensor feedback.
